The production of metalworking machine tools parts and accessories in Austria exhibited fluctuating trends from 2013 to 2023, with notable variations in year-on-year growth. Between 2013 and 2017, there was a moderate increase, peaking in 2017 at 164.56 million Euros. A substantial surge occurred in 2018 and 2019, reaching 209.95 million Euros in 2019. However, the production sharply declined in 2020 and 2021, hitting a significant low before rebounding strongly in 2022 and 2023, reaching 211.62 million Euros. The CAGR over the last five years indicates an average annual growth of 1.36%.
